The Last of Us HBO Show Might Potentially be Getting a New Trailer Tomorrow

Naughty Dog and Sony might possibly be looking to celebrate The Last of Us day with a trailer for the upcoming HBO series.

The Last of Us Day is almost here, and on September 26 every year, Naughty Dog celebrates the series in some way, big or small. This year, it might be more of the latter, with recent Twitter teases indicating that we might soon be getting a trailer for the upcoming The Last of Us HBO series, which is set to air in early 2023.

Though we did see a brief teaser for the TV show earlier this year, as Push Square reports, the Twitter activity of some key people might be hinting at a more substantial look tomorrow. Series director and Naughty Dog co-president Neil Druckmann – who also co-wrote the series and directed one of its episodes – and showrunner and co-writer Craig Mazin have recently published tweets that seem to suggest that Naughty Dog will be celebrating The Last of Us Day with a new look at the HBO series.

Interestingly, the official Twitter page of the show has seen recent updates, suggesting that we might soon be seeing the beginning of full-fledged marketing and promotion for the show.

As for what else Naughty Dog might have planned for The Last of Us Day, that remains to be seen. While the standalone multiplayer project isn’t set for its reveal until 2023, a PC version of The Last of Us Part 1 is currently in the works, and many will be waiting for confirmation of a firm release date.
